Tuesday, October 23, 2018 - The 2013 Pietranera Brunello di Montalcino is a pretty showing which begins with inviting aromatics of red berries, earth, spices, florals and juniper. On the palate this is medium-bodied with a gorgeous mouthfeel and wonderful structure, with silky tannins that grip a firm hold on the finish. This will benefit from another year or two in bottle, but shows plenty of promise for the future.
